Key Differences Between Cosmetic Grade and Pharmaceutical Grade Tranexamic Acid

 

Cosmetic grade tranexamic acid vs pharmaceutical grade tranexamic acid comparison is an important topic for manufacturers evaluating raw material options. For professional buyers, the difference between these two grades is not simply about purity level or quality ranking. Instead, the main distinction lies in the intended application, regulatory expectations, documentation requirements, and manufacturing standards associated with each market.

 

Both grades contain the same active compound, Tranexamic Acid, but they are designed to meet different customer requirements. Pharmaceutical manufacturers typically require materials that comply with pharmaceutical regulatory frameworks, while cosmetic manufacturers focus on formulation suitability, ingredient consistency, and documentation appropriate for personal care product development.

 

For this reason, when companies conduct tranexamic acid grade comparison, they should evaluate the raw material based on the final application rather than assuming that one grade is universally superior.

 

Cosmetic Grade Tranexamic Acid vs Pharmaceutical Grade Tranexamic Acid: Main Differences

 

The following table summarizes the general differences that manufacturers should consider when selecting Tranexamic Acid raw material.

 

Evaluation factor

Cosmetic grade tranexamic acid

Pharmaceutical grade tranexamic acid

Primary application

Cosmetic and personal care formulations

Pharmaceutical products

Main users

Skincare brands, cosmetic manufacturers, ingredient companies

Pharmaceutical manufacturers and drug companies

Quality focus

Consistency, formulation compatibility, cosmetic requirements

Pharmaceutical standards, regulatory compliance, strict quality systems

Documentation

COA, specification, SDS, technical documents

Pharmaceutical documentation, regulatory files, pharmacopoeia-related documents

Manufacturing expectations

Controlled production suitable for cosmetic applications

Production under pharmaceutical quality requirements

Typical product applications

Serums, creams, essences, skincare products

Pharmaceutical preparations

Supplier evaluation focus

Formulation suitability and supply consistency

Regulatory compliance and pharmaceutical qualification

 

This comparison shows that the correct choice depends on the intended use of the ingredient. A cosmetic manufacturer does not necessarily need pharmaceutical-grade material simply because it has a pharmaceutical background. The more important question is whether the material meets the requirements of the final cosmetic application.

 

Difference in Application Requirements

 

Cosmetic grade tranexamic acid is primarily evaluated according to its suitability for personal care formulations. Cosmetic manufacturers are usually concerned with how the ingredient performs within a finished product, including its compatibility with other ingredients, processing behavior, stability, and consistency during production.

 

For example, a skincare brand developing a serum containing Tranexamic Acid needs to consider whether the ingredient can be incorporated smoothly into a water-based formula and whether the final product maintains stability throughout its shelf life.

 

In contrast, pharmaceutical grade tranexamic acid is designed for pharmaceutical applications where regulatory approval, pharmacopoeia standards, and pharmaceutical manufacturing controls are central considerations.

 

The difference is therefore not simply the chemical identity of the ingredient, but the framework in which the ingredient is evaluated and used.

 

For companies purchasing tranexamic acid raw material, understanding this distinction helps avoid selecting a material based only on the grade name without considering the actual product requirements.

 

Difference in Quality Standards and Testing Requirements

 

Tranexamic acid quality standards are an important factor when manufacturers compare different suppliers and grades. While both cosmetic and pharmaceutical materials require quality control, the evaluation approach may differ according to the intended application.

 

A professional tranexamic acid manufacturer should have clear quality control procedures regardless of the target market. These procedures typically include analytical testing to confirm:

 

•ingredient identity;

 

•assay value;

 

•impurity profile;

 

•physical characteristics;

 

•batch consistency.

 

For cosmetic manufacturers, the focus is often on obtaining a reliable raw material that performs consistently during formulation development and commercial production.

 

For pharmaceutical manufacturers, quality evaluation usually involves additional regulatory considerations because the ingredient is used in products subject to pharmaceutical requirements.

 

When selecting a supplier, buyers should focus on whether the provided quality documentation matches their application needs.

 

Difference in Documentation and Supplier Requirements

 

Tranexamic acid COA and technical documentation play an important role in supplier evaluation. For international buyers, documentation is often the first step in determining whether a supplier can support their internal quality approval process.

 

For cosmetic applications, manufacturers commonly review documents such as:

 

•Certificate of Analysis (COA);

 

•product specification;

 

•Safety Data Sheet (SDS);

 

•technical information.

 

A professional cosmetic ingredient supplier should be able to provide accurate and consistent documentation to support customer evaluation.

 

Pharmaceutical customers may require additional documentation related to pharmaceutical manufacturing systems and regulatory compliance.

 

Therefore, when comparing cosmetic grade vs pharmaceutical grade tranexamic acid, buyers should consider whether the supplier can provide documentation that matches their intended application.

Frequently Asked Questions About Tranexamic Acid Grades

 

What is the difference between cosmetic grade and pharmaceutical grade tranexamic acid?

 

Cosmetic grade tranexamic acid and pharmaceutical grade tranexamic acid contain the same active chemical compound, but they are designed for different applications. Cosmetic grade is intended for personal care formulations, while pharmaceutical grade is manufactured for pharmaceutical applications with different regulatory and documentation requirements.

 

The appropriate choice depends on the intended use, market requirements, and quality expectations of the manufacturer.

 

Can pharmaceutical grade tranexamic acid be used for cosmetics?

 

Pharmaceutical grade Tranexamic Acid may contain the same chemical identity as cosmetic grade material, but cosmetic manufacturers should evaluate whether the supplied material, documentation, and regulatory status are suitable for their specific application.

 

For skincare product development, many manufacturers select cosmetic grade tranexamic acid because it is designed around the practical requirements of cosmetic formulation and personal care production.
